Listening To Strange Seems
When unusual seem like knocking and touching on your device, this suggests debris buildup. It belongs to sedimentary rocks, which are tough and make a great deal of noise when banging versus metal. If left ignored, these pieces can produce rips on the metal, triggering leakages.
Luckily, you can still save your hot water heater by draining it and cleansing it. Just take care since managing this is dangerous, whether it is a gas or electrical device. Use safety glasses, gloves, as well as safety clothing. Above all, make sure you understand what you're doing. Or else, it is better to call a professional.
Producing Insufficient Warm Water
If there is not nearly enough hot water for you as well as your family members, yet you have not changed your usage behaviors, then that's the sign that your water heater is failing. Typically, growing family members as well as an added washroom indicate that you have to scale as much as a bigger device to fulfill your needs.
When everything is the same, but your water heating unit instantly does not fulfill your warm water needs, consider a professional inspection due to the fact that your machine is not carrying out to standard.
Experiencing Fluctuations in Temperature
Your water heating unit has a thermostat, and the water created ought to remain around that same temperature you establish for the system. If your water becomes as well cold or as well hot all of an unexpected, it could mean that your water heating system thermostat is no longer doing its job.
Seeing Pools and leakages
When you see a water leak, check to connectors, pipelines, and screws. You might just require to tighten a few of them. If you see puddles gathered at the base of the home heating system, you have to call for an immediate assessment due to the fact that it shows you've obtained an energetic leakage that could be an issue with your storage tank itself or the pipelines.
Seeing Over Cast or Stinky Water
Does your water instantly have an odor like rotten eggs as well as look unclean? If you smell something weird, your hot water heater could be breaking down. Your water ought to be tidy and also fresh scenting as in the past. Otherwise, you can have corrosion buildup and germs contamination. It indicates the integrated anode pole in your equipment is no more doing its task, so you need it replaced stat.
Aging Beyond Requirement Life-span
You have to take into consideration replacing it if your water heating system is more than ten years old. That's the natural life expectancy of this machine! With proper maintenance, you can prolong it for a few more years. In contrast, without a regular tune-up, the life expectancy can be shorter. You might think about hot water heater substitute if you recognize your hot water heater is old, combined with the various other concerns stated over.

WHAT CAUSES A WATER HEATER TO BREAK?
Whether gas or electric, water heaters typically last 10-13 years – if you pay attention to them. Sometimes, a water heater will start leaking near the supply lines, and if you don't correct the leak, it could not only damage your surrounding floor and drywall but also lead to corrosion and failure. Other common causes of water heater failure are internal rust, sediment buildup and high water pressure. Improper sizing can also cause your water heater to burst unexpectedly, leaving you with a huge, expensive mess.
